Understanding the Incident

On the night of October 7, 2023, a tragic fire erupted at a popular pub in Bangkok, leading to the deaths of at least 27 individuals. This incident has not only caused grief among families but also raised serious questions about the safety of entertainment venues in a city known for its vibrant nightlife.

The fire reportedly broke out around 1:30 AM local time, as patrons were enjoying the evening. Eyewitness accounts describe chaos as flames rapidly engulfed the premises, forcing many to flee. Emergency services responded swiftly, but the scale of the fire prevented timely rescue efforts for many trapped inside.

Investigations and Future Actions

In the aftermath of the tragedy, investigations have been launched to determine the fire's cause and to assess whether safety regulations were adhered to. Preliminary reports suggest that fire escape routes may have been inadequate, which calls for immediate action from city planners and venue owners alike.

Officials have announced a series of meetings to discuss current regulations and what changes need to be made to ensure that such a tragedy does not occur again. The collective goal is to create a safer environment for both residents and tourists who frequent these popular nightlife spots.
